What is the gestational sac?

The gestational sac is actually the initial embryonic tissue, which is a small test tube embryo encapsulated by the amniotic membrane and vascular network. The gestational sac is the initial shape of pregnancy, when the baby has not yet been born. When the fetal bud and fetal heartbeat appear, the fetal heartbeat has already occurred. The test tube embryo is embedded in the uterine wall in the second week. When it grows to the second germ layer, a large cavity called the primary yolk sac appears in the internal oblique muscle of the embryonic disc. The yolk sac continues to shrink and deteriorate during the embryonic development process, but the extraembryonic mesoderm on the inner wall of the yolk sac is the original origin of the production of red blood cells, blood vessels and primitive cells - the fetal sac, where the future fetus will grow.

The gestational sac is only seen in early pregnancy. For women with standard menstrual periods of 28 to 30 days, the gestational sac can be seen in the uterine cavity by B-ultrasound 35 days after amenorrhea. The diameter of the gestational sac is 2 cm at 6 weeks of pregnancy and about 5 cm at 10 weeks of pregnancy. It is normal for the gestational sac to be located between the anterior and posterior inner walls of the fundus of the uterus; it is normal if it is clearly oval in shape; if the gestational sac is irregular and unclear, and is located at the bottom, and the pregnant woman also has abdominal pain or vaginal bleeding, she may have a miscarriage.
